Transaction e51b7a5e83b1041760877b8255c53baae22e06a44b17ad08a292dcbd2bbf7ce0
1 Input
1 Output
-
e51b7a5e83b1041760877b8255c53baae22e06a44b17ad08a292dcbd2bbf7ce0:0
- value
- 61739
- script pubkey
- OP_0 OP_PUSHBYTES_20 577bf6a980e02258183c60c64d1b0194b914b562
- address
- bc1q2aald2vquq39sxpuvrry6xcpjju3fdtzapju73